The Itinerary Breakdown: What to Expect Each Day
Day 1: Starting with Rhino Tracking and a Scenic Journey
Your adventure begins at Entebbe International Airport, where a guide from Lulu Safaris will greet you warmly. The first major activity is the stop at Ziwa Rhino Sanctuary in Nakasongola District. Here, you’ll get a rare chance to see these critically endangered animals up close. The sanctuary offers a controlled environment, but it’s designed to mimic their natural habitat, providing a genuine opportunity for observation and photography. The experience isn’t just about spotting rhinos; it’s also about understanding conservation efforts.
After the rhino adventure, you’ll enjoy lunch at the sanctuary, giving you time to relax before continuing the journey. The drive to Murchison Falls National Park is scenic, with the chance to see Uganda’s lush landscapes and rural life along the way. Once at the park, you’ll check into your lodge, freshen up, and settle in for the night.
Day 2: Full-Day of Wildlife Observation and River Life
Early risers will appreciate the morning game drive, which is designed to see animals in their natural hunting and social behaviors. The early morning is when predators like lions and leopards are most active, and elephants, giraffes, and warthogs are often out browsing. This drive is your best chance to spot these animals in action.
After a hearty lunch, the tour moves to the Nile River for a boat cruise. This two-hour voyage offers a different perspective—viewing animals that prefer water or come to feed along the riverbanks. Expect to see hippos, Nile crocodiles, elephants, and buffalo. Bird lovers can also anticipate sightings of kingfishers and fish eagles, which add splashes of color and sound to the scene.
The day ends with an evening game drive—another chance to encounter nocturnal wildlife or animals that are more active at dusk. Returning to your lodge, you’ll have dinner and reflect on the day’s sights.
Day 3: Farewell Safari and Return Journey
After breakfast, you’ll enjoy a final exploration of the park. You might catch any animals you missed earlier or revisit favorite spots. Then, it’s time to return to Kampala, with lunch en route. The trip concludes back at Entebbe Airport, ready for your onward plans.

Practical Tips for Travelers
- Bring comfortable clothing suitable for both game drives and boat cruises—layers are best since mornings can be cool, and afternoons warmer.
- Binoculars are recommended for wildlife viewing, especially during game drives.
- Camera gear should include a zoom lens to capture animals from a distance.
- Expect to spend several hours on the road each day, so prepare for long drives with snacks and water.
- The lodging in Murchison Falls is comfortable, but travelers looking for luxury might want to confirm details beforehand.
